摘要 PROBLEM TO BE SOLVED: To permit highly accurate wavelength control without use of the reference beam by detecting absorption spectra of carbon and oxygen based on an output of wavelength detector and detecting wavelength axis of the detector corresponding to such spectra to make compensating calculation for each position on the wavelength axis. SOLUTION: A narrow band excimer laser is provided with a chamber 1 and a narrow band unit 2 including a wavelength selecting element such as etalon. A wavelength controller 7 controllably drives the wavelength selecting element in a unit 2 with an output of a Czerny-Turner spectroscope 6 to control wavelength of the oscillated laser beam. Thereby, absorption spectra of carbon and oxygen are detected from the spectrum waveform and the wavelength axis of spectrometer is calibrated from the absorption spectra. A point on the wavelength axis corresponding to the target wavelength of the spectrometer 6 is identified by the calculation. Moreover, in the wavelength control 7, the wavelength selecting element is controllably driven so that the center wavelength of calibrated narrow laser beam is matched with the predetermined position on the wavelength axis corresponding to the target wavelength.
